Well, I completed the drivers side of the install, everything went very well. It just takes time and the right tools.
My only regret is I forgot to clean the surface of the head, I installed the header to see how it looked, and was leaving the cleaning and the rest of the install for this morning, but when I started the rest of the install today, I forgot to clean it...so we will see how that goes, no initial leak. Worse case is to replace the gasket and clean the surface
Tomorrow I go for the passenger side, a friend of mine has a heated garage and a nice set of snap on tools so not only do we have the tools and garage, but an extra set of hands to help.
As everyone has said, they are excellent quality headers, workmanship is 2nd to none.
It is a VERY tight fit under the hood, and these fit just perfectly.
